Today I'll be writing about sea urchins. I would love to talk about a specific type which is called "Toxic flower sea urchin". I found out about this animal when my eight year old brother wanted to watch a Netflix show with me. He loves animals and he found a show called "72 dangerous animals" which shows different animals that are agressive or letal in two continents: Asia and Latin America (as far as I know) -The show also has another version called "72 cutest animals"-. In the first chapter I found out about this kind of sea urchins, knows as a really dangerous animal in Asia. It has tiny tongs (called pedicellariae), almost microscopic, which stick to the skin immediately when someone touches them, and release a poison which is letal for humans, or at least cause an unbearable pain and paralysis .
